The Yahoo Hack

involved hackers stealing over 500 million passwords, according to Yahoo Hackthe Washington Post. Yes, hackers stole over half a billion accounts. This was the largest reported data breach in history. Sadly, Yahoo took a long time to uncover and report this huge hack. If you have a Yahoo account, change your password immediately! Do not wait until you get notice from Yahoo. Here are some steps you should take to deal with the Yahoo hack. Privacy Rights Clearinghouse is an excellent resource.  In conclusion, act now! Your privacy and possibly money are at stake.
